Spheroidal graphite iron, or ductile iron, is a remarkable material that has transformed the manufacturing and engineering industries. This type of iron is characterized by its unique microstructure, which consists of spherical graphite nodules. These nodules provide spheroidal graphite iron with exceptional mechanical properties, such as increased ductility, strength, and resistance to impact. As a result, spheroidal graphite iron is widely used in a variety of applications, including automotive components, pipe fittings, and heavy machinery.
